You started pre-mixing? As in just adding a bit of oil to the gas tank per fill up? How much, what kind, and how the heck could it do that? :P *on with the gayity...* |
Two-Stroke oil. It burns cleaner than crankcase oil. It also leans out my mixture a little, hence the better milage. Most race teams run straight premix IIRC. In anycase, I add 1oz per Gallon of fule and never fill up over 1/2 tank and I get awesome milage. There are several posts in 2Gen Specific. (well, they might be there still)
I'm thinking about removing the oil metering pump altogether and running straight premix. |
